Transaction 08c68788a4d31f5beec357ef290fc5b8bbcd14aab80b6713bf0ad981ed719176
1 Input
1 Output
-
08c68788a4d31f5beec357ef290fc5b8bbcd14aab80b6713bf0ad981ed719176:0
- value
- 1152224
- script pubkey
- OP_0 OP_PUSHBYTES_20 277db7fab7b026b8ce5796578f0d24c55f201e9e
- address
- bc1qya7m074hkqnt3njhjetc7rfyc40jq857l45vgh